Chlamydial antigens as reagents for diagnosis and treatment of chlamydial infection and disease
View Patent ↗The present invention provides Chlamydia proteins and methods of use in diagnostic and detection assays as well as in treatment and immunization protocols.
1. A method of eliciting an immune response in a subject, comprising administering to the subject an effective amount of an isolated Chlamydia trachomatis CT813 protein (SEQ ID NO:1), thereby eliciting an immune response in the subject.
2. A method of treating chlamydial infection in a subject, comprising administering to the subject an effective amount of an isolated Chlamydia trachomatis CT813 protein (SEQ ID NO:1), thereby treating chlamydial infection in the subject.
